The University Program Council is hosting a fun-filled event Thursday in honor of the release of
Catching Fire
, the second film in the
Hunger Games
trilogy.
The event will be held on the second floor of Baker University Center and will feature archery, craft activities and games with prizes.
Kasi Reed, a UPC creative events executive, said the event was planned in response to a successful
Hunger Games
-themed event that UPC sponsored last September.
The event last year was held on College Green.
“With the recent release of the movie and its success, we couldn't be happier to have an event happening to add to the hype,” said UPC President Samantha Caulfield. “We're really excited!"
The event will be UPC’s last for Fall Semester. About $2,000 has been set aside from UPC’s budget to put the event together.
“I’m very much looking forward to it,” said Sarah Sterling, a freshman studying English and a fan of the series. “I really like that the school is acknowledging that there’s
Hunger Games
fans here.”
